System Mechanics
Standard mechanics include a balance meter that shifts during grinds and manuals, requiring corrective input to avoid failure. Scoring systems reward chaining multiple tricks without touching the ground to build combo multipliers. Physics engines simulate inertia and gravity to determine jump height and landing stability for the player. Optimization Rules
Focus on linking manuals and grinds to keep the combo meter active and avoid resetting the score multiplier. Maintain a steady speed before attempting large jumps to ensure sufficient distance for landing safely.
